CopyWrite seems like a pretty cool little app. My only problem is that, even though it keeps all your individual documents as separate files inside a project folder, it is using a proprietary format for these files. It doesn't seem like it would take much to use RTF or some sort of XML file so that I could (a) recover easier from corrupt projects and (b) easily move them into another program. It does have pretty good export options, so perhaps it's just the fear of corrupted projects that bothers me.
